December 28, 1929
Frank S. Bassett Dies
Frank S. Bassett, 79, of 27 Gorton street, Pontoosuc lake, died early today. He was born at Nassau, New York and had lived at Pittsfield 40 years, being a painter and paper hanger when active. He was a charter member of Mohegan tribe of Red Men. The survivors are one son, Alfred A. and one daughter, Mrs. Edith M. Hornbeck. The funeral will be held at the home of the son, 40 Pine street, Monday.
